Can FullLoopCRM integrate with my inspection report software?+
Yes. FullLoopCRM integrates with major inspection report platforms including Spectora, HomeGauge, and InspectIT. When you complete a report in your inspection software, the CRM is automatically updated with the job completion status, triggering the post-inspection workflow including payment collection, review request, and agent follow-up. You keep using the report writing tool you prefer while FullLoopCRM handles everything else around the inspection.
How does the agent relationship tracking work?+
Every agent gets a profile in FullLoopCRM that tracks total referrals, referral frequency, conversion rate, average job value, and last interaction date. The system scores agents based on their referral value and flags relationships that need attention. You can see at a glance which agents are your top performers, which are trending up or down, and which have gone cold. Automated nurture campaigns keep you in touch with your entire agent network while personal outreach is reserved for your highest-value relationships.
